Connecting External Devices

Several components are available for connecting external devices to iSeries
instruments.
These connection options include:
● Individual terminal board PCB assemblies (standard)
● Terminal block and cable kits (optional)
● Individual cables (optional)
For detailed information on the optional connection components, refer to
the “Optional Equipment” chapter. For associated part numbers, refer to
“External Device Connection Components” on page 7-8.
The terminal board PCB assemblies are circuit boards with a D-Sub
connector on one side and a series of screw terminals on the other side.
These assemblies provide a convenient mechanism for connecting wires
from a data system to the analyzer’s I/O connectors.
The following terminal board PCB assemblies are available for iSeries
instruments:
● I/O terminal board PCB assembly, 37 pin (standard)
● D/O terminal board PCB assembly, 37 pin (standard)
● 25-pin terminal board PCB assembly, (included with optional I/O
expansion board)
Figure 2–8 shows the recommended method for attaching the cable
(customer supplied) to the terminal board using the included tie-down and
spacer. Table 2–2 identifies the connector pins and associated signals.
Note Not all of the I/O available in the instrument is brought out on the
supplied terminal board. If more I/O is desired, an alternative means of
connection is required. See optional “Terminal Block and Cable Kits”.
